the hesitation when accelerating is one of the symptoms of P0193..
it could be many things (bad fuel pump or filter, wiring etc) but often it is the sensor as swshawaii says.
I have the 2004 and P0193 was the sensor on mine, replaced it and all the stutters etc went away. It's a fairly simple job, pull off the hose, push down on little tab and unclip electrical connector, unscrew two T30 torx bits. Remove and replace.

Bosch 0261230093 fuel pressure sensor is an EXACT fit for your Sport Trac.

2004 and 2005 model years are the same with no significant changes made.
 
So that’s the only part I’m looking at buying. Will I have to get a new fuel filter even though it’s only a month or so old?
 
No fuel filter needed unless you used bad gas. No gasket needed. Very quick and easy job.
